All of the Most Iconic Pregnancy Looks at the Met Gala Over the Years

Countless pregnant stars have walked the red carpet over the years, but only a few can say they graced the Met Gala‘s iconic steps while expecting — and we’re taking a look at some of the most memorable ensembles worn by famous mamas-to-be since the gala’s inception.

As one of the most prestigious fashion events of the year and an occasion celebrities covet an exclusive invitation to, the Met Gala has become a uniquely iconic opportunity to announce a pregnancy (Sophie Turner and Kerry Washington, we’re looking at you) and an equally epic way to flaunt the gorgeous curves and feminine power that come along with carrying a child.

Cardi B rocked one of the most memorable pregnancy looks in recent history at the 2018 gala, a Vatican-inspired Moschino gown with an ornate headdress to match. And who could forget Kim Kardashian‘s highly talked-about Givenchy look at her first gala in 2013 — the SKIMS founder fondly looks back at the “sick” floral gown that took on its own life as a meme.

Then there was the jaw-dropping statue rendering of Rihanna created by Vogue ahead of the 2022 Met Gala. Although the then-heavily pregnant singer did not attend that year’s event, the digital tribute broke the internet — even Rihanna herself tweeted, “Shut down the met in marble! what’s more gilded than that? Y’all bad for this one.”

With the 2023 event honoring late fashion icon Karl Lagerfeld underway, we’re taking a look at the top pregnancy fashion moments at the Met Gala over the years.

  • Serena Williams, 2023

    Image Credit: Dimitrios Kambouris/Getty Images for The Met Museum/Vogue.

    Serena Williams announced she’s expecting Baby No. 2 at the 2023 “Karl Lagerfeld: A Line Of Beauty” Met Gala! Upon arriving at the event, the tennis legend wrote on Instagram, “Was so excited when Anna Wintour invited the 3 of us to the Met Gala.”

    Williams dressed in a black and white curve-hugging Gucci gown complete with sheer sleeves, rhinestone embellishments, a plunging neckline, and a tulle skirt that fanned out dramatically at the knee. The soon-to-be mom of two accessorized with strands upon strands of pearl necklaces and a pearl headband.

  • Karlie Kloss, 2023

    Image Credit: ANGELA WEISS/AFP via Getty Images.

    Supermodel Karlie Kloss also debuted her second pregnancy at the 2023 gala. She told Entertainment Tonight of the reveal, “This is the most important night of fashion of course, and I’m honestly surprised I could keep it a secret this long!” 

    Kloss spoke to Vogue correspondent Emma Chamberlain about her look by Loewe, explaining it was inspired by a 1983 dress by Lagerfeld that featured a similar blur design. The former Victoria’s Secret Angel paired the black long-sleeve gown with a pair of black bowed heels to match the bow in her hair, as well as large pearl earrings and several strands of pearls around her neck and waist.

  • Sophie Turner, 2022

    Image Credit: Mike Coppola/Getty Images.

    Debuting Baby Bump No. 2 at the “In America: An Anthology of Fashion” themed gala in 2022, Sophie Turner brought all the dark glamor vibes in an archive Louis Vuitton gown with diamond earrings from the fashion house’s High Jewelry collection and a pair of designer slides from the label.

    The Game of Thrones actress told Vogue, “I am wearing a dress from the 2016 cruise collection, which was shown at the Bob Hope house in Palm Springs. I know the estate had an immediate impression on Nicolas [Ghesquière], and led him to create this incredibly powerful collection.”

    Turner showcased her love for fashion, explaining, “The juxtaposition of the house’s Brutalist architecture with the refined interior… I think you see that [reflected] here with the beautiful flowing dress that carries chainmail-embroidered elements across the shoulders and waist, giving it a powerful, strong, and yes, feminine appearance.”

  • Cardi B, 2018

    Image Credit: Dia Dipasupil/WireImage.

    Cardi B certainly had all the girls shook at her first Met Gala in 2018. The theme was “Heavenly Bodies: Fashion & The Catholic Imagination,” and her ornate Moschino ensemble designed by Jeremy Scott absolutely nailed the assignment.

    The gem-encrusted gown hugged the rapper’s burgeoning belly and showed off her busty décolleté while revealing some leg through a slit that nearly met the bottom of her bump. The stunning headpiece, matching collar, and voluminous ballgown skirt added to the jaw-dropping look for one of our favorite Met Gala ensembles to date.

    Scott, who accompanied the expecting mother on the red carpet, joked with Entertainment Tonight, “I have the new Virgin Mary queen with me tonight, Cardi B, so I wanted something with divine, of divinity for her.” The fashion designer explained, “I thought about the Vatican and all these amazing encrusted iconography of religious icons, like Mary, Virgin Mary, [as inspiration].”

  • Kerry Washington, 2016

    Image Credit: Larry Busacca/Getty Images.

    Kerry Washington chose to debut her second pregnancy at the 2016 Met Gala — an iconic move in itself. The actress told PEOPLE of the pregnancy reveal, “The idea that my bump made its debut at the Metropolitan Museum of Art is pretty fun.”

    The Scandal alum wore a vampy look by Marc Jacobs for the “Manus x Machina: Fashion In An Age Of Technology” theme. The lacy black gown featured a deep V-cut neckline, a high-thigh slit, and a modest train. Washington completed the gothic-glam look with sheer polka-dot gloves, simple black strappy heels, a dark smokey eye, and burgundy-tinged curls.

  • Kim Kardashian, 2013

    Image Credit: Karwai Tang/FilmMagic.

    Kim Kardashian was heavily pregnant with her eldest child when she attended her first Met Gala in 2013. Embracing the “PUNK: Chaos to Couture” theme, the SKIMS founder wore a floral Givenchy gown with a high neck and slit in the skirt, which revealed matching strappy heels on her feet.

    Kardashian was notably trolled for the ensemble, which many compared to “grandma’s couch” and Robin Williams’ Mrs. Doubtfire character. In a 2019 video for Vogue looking back on her most notable looks, the mom of four admitted that she “cried all the way home” over the social commentary around the dress.

    However, Kardashian added, “I just remember the Olsen twins came up to me and loved my outfit and my gloves so none of the critics mattered because the Olsen twins approved.” She confidently said, “Now I love it; now it’s sick.”
